Here is the news and weather briefing for Macon County.


GENERAL OUTLOOK

High pressure lingers above the region through Tuesday. A pattern change starts on Wednesday with a cold front forecast to stall west of the area, resulting in cooler and more unsettled weather for the latter half of the week.

Record Weather Events for July 16th

Record weather events for this date in Macon County
(1872-2016)

Highest Temperature 96°F in Franklin in 1960
Lowest Temperature 41°F in Highlands in 1903
Greatest One-Day Rain 5.77 inches in Highlands in 1916
Greatest One-Day Snowfall (no snowfall has been recorded on this date since record-keeping began in 1871)

Record Weather Events for July 16th in North Carolina

Highest Temperature 105°F in Red Springs, Robeson County in 1932
Lowest Temperature 35°F in Banner Elk, Avery County in 1926
Greatest One-Day Rain 14.70 inches in Brevard, Transylvania County in 1916
Greatest One-Day Snowfall (no snowfall has been recorded on this date since 1872)
